Twin Cities Streetcar Remains

Thumbnail
gallery
356 Upvotes

Como Park, Minnesota has some of the most readily noticeable remains of the Twin Cities Rapid Transit streetcar system that once covered some 500 miles around the Twin Cities area. The station and arch bridge for Como Park remained following end of streetcar operations on this line in 1953. The beautiful arch bridge had been extensively damaged and fenced off with most all of the railings missing or destroyed before being completely redone in 2015.

Old Mansfield Iron Trestle

Thumbnail
gallery
133 Upvotes

This trestle is a surviving remnant of the Mansfield's important railroad history. Known historically as the Fort Worth & New Orleans (F.W. & N.O.) Railroad Bridge, the iron truss bridge was constructed in 1885 and renovated in 1906, following efforts by local Mansfield businessmen to bring railroad service through the town. The arrival of the railroad helped transform Mansfield by improving transportation, trade, and connections with Fort Worth and other communities. Abandoned railway track The CP Don Valley branch, Toronto, Ontario, Canada

Thumbnail
gallery
112 Upvotes

This abandoned branch runs from the CPKC mainline in Toronto down the Don Valley and eventually joins the Bala Sub of the Metrolinx Richmond Hill Line. Just south of where these photos were taken it crosses the half mile bridge over the Don River and Bayview Avenue, next to Evergreen Brickworks. It has been abandoned since 2007, with Metrolinx owning it since 2008. These photos were taken under the True Davidson Drive overpass.
